Dear Linda,

Thank you for your request and your patience. The apprised object is a porcelain figurine made by the manufacturer Goebel and after the designs of Maria Innocentia Hummel (1909-1946). The name of this model is "Merry Wanderer", has the model number #11 and the hallmarks indicate that this piece was made between 1959/60-1972 (TMK-3).
This piece is in good condition and there are no serious damages visible.
An estimation would be between 40 to 60 USD.
This estimation is based on actual recent past recorded auction sales of comparables. Retail "asking prices" can be higher and vary.

Linda holt Jul 22, 04:32 UTC

I find it hard to believe that it was made between 1959/60 when it was given to Mum and Dad in 1956/57 as an Engagement present. They were married in July 1957.

George Jul 27, 09:54 UTC

Dear Linda,

Thank you for your email. I had a second look and this hallmark could be the "Full Bee" hallmark which was used in different varieties between 1940 to 1959 (TMK-2). I attach a link where you can see all hallmarks.
